Ingredients
For the Pastry
- 2 sheets of puff pastry
- 30g of caster / granulated sugar
- 2 heaped teaspoons of ground cinnamon or sweet cinnamon
For the Filling
- 4 large Apples
For Brushing
- Dairy-free milk
Optional Topping
- Vegan caramel sauce (optional)
How to Make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 200°C (392°F). This ensures that your pastries bake evenly and turn golden brown.
Step 2: Prepare the Puff Pastry
Roll out the puff pastry sheets on a lightly floured surface. Cut them into squares or rectangles, depending on your preferred size for the pastries.
Step 3: Prepare the Filling
Peel and core the apples. Cut them into thin slices. In a mixing bowl, toss the sliced apples with caster sugar and cinnamon. Ensure they are well-coated for maximum flavor.
Step 4: Assemble Your Pastries
Place a generous amount of the apple filling in the center of each pastry square. If desired, drizzle some vegan caramel sauce over the apples before folding the pastry over. Seal edges by crimping with a fork.
Step 5: Brush with Dairy-Free Milk
Brush each pastry with dairy-free milk. This gives them a beautiful golden finish while baking.
Step 6: Bake
Arrange your pastries on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ake in the preheated oven for about 20 minutes or until golden brown.

How to Perfect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ries
To ensure your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ries turn out perfectly every time, follow these helpful tips.
- Choose the right apples: Use tart apples like Granny Smith for a balance between sweet and sour flavors.
- Keep the puff pastry cold: Ensure your pastry stays chilled before baking for crispiness and flakiness.
- Brush with dairy-free milk: This helps achieve a beautiful golden color on the crust when baked.
- Don’t overfill: Avoid overstuffing with apples to prevent spillage during baking; less is more!
- Add spices generously: A good amount of cinnamon enhances the overall taste of your pastries.
- Let them cool slightly before serving: This allows the filling to set, making them easier to handle and eat.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Making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ries can be a delightful experience, but it’s essential to avoid common pitfalls for the best results.
- Skipping the thawing step: Always allow your puff pastry to thaw properly before use. This ensures it rolls out easily and bakes evenly.
- Ignoring apple variety: Choose the right type of apples for your pastries. Sweet and tart varieties like Fuji or Granny Smith work best, enhancing the overall flavor.
- Overfilling the pastries: Be cautious with the amount of filling. Overfilling can cause the pastries to burst and create a mess in the oven.
- Not preheating the oven: Preheat your oven before baking. This helps achieve that perfect golden-brown crust and proper cooking time.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ries in an airtight container.
- They can last up to 3 days in the refrigerator.
Freezing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ries
- Place pastries in a single layer on a baking sheet.
- Once frozen solid, transfer them to a freezer-safe container or bag.
- They can be stored for up to 2 months.
Reheating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ries
-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Bake for about 10-15 minutes until warmed through and crispy.
- Microwave: For quick reheating, place one pastry on a microwave-safe plate. Heat for about 20-30 seconds. Note that this may result in a softer crust.
- Stovetop: Heat on low in a skillet with a lid for about 5 minutes. This method helps retain some crispiness while warming.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I make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ries gluten-free?
You can use gluten-free puff pastry available at many grocery stores. Check labels to ensure they meet your dietary needs.
Can I use store-bought caramel sauce for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ries?
Yes, store-bought vegan caramel sauce is convenient and adds sweetness. Look for brands that are dairy-free.
What type of apples are best for these pastries?
Sweet varieties like Fuji or Honeycrisp pair well with cinnamon and caramel, while tart ones like Granny Smith add balance.
How can I customize my Vegan Caramel Apple Pastries?
Feel free to add nuts, raisins, or different spices like nutmeg for added flavor and texture!
